Prescription Check

When you're taking care of your medications, it's crucial to be aware of potential side effects. Drug interactions can occur when different medications are taken together, leading to negative consequences. A drug interaction checker is a valuable resource that helps you spot these risks before they occur. By entering your current medications into the checker, you can gain valuable insights about potential interactions and discuss your doctor about healthy options.

These checkers often offer detailed data about each interaction, including the severity of the risk and potential symptoms. Employing a drug interaction checker can empower you to take an active role in your health and reduce potential harm from medication interactions.

  • Keep in mind that drug interaction checkers are not a substitute for professional medical advice. Always consult your doctor or pharmacist if you have any questions or concerns about your medications.
  • Stay informed about potential drug interactions and take steps to protect your well-being.

Optimizing Medication Management: Tips for Optimal Health

Effectively managing your medications is crucial for achieving optimal health and well-being. It involves understanding your illness, adhering to your prescribed instructions, and recognizing likely side effects. Create a clear schedule for taking your pills. Set notifications on your phone or use a pill organizer to help you stay on track. Don't hesitate to talk about any issues with your doctor or pharmacist. They are valuable resources who can provide explanation and personalized advice for successful medication management.

  • Talk to your doctor regularly about any changes in your health or medication needs.
  • Keep a list of all the medications you are taking, including dosages and timings.
  • Stay informed about potential affects between your drugs.
